Animated Short Movie on Sex Education For Children Released by kerala Government

Animated Short Movie on Sex Education For Children Released by kerala Government on Tuesday. Chief Minister Pinarayi Vijayan posted it on his Facebook page. The Comprehensive Child Development Plan and the Women and Child Development Department produced the movie. ‘Ami, Adi c/o Sanju, Manju with the message that sex education should begin at family.

In a Facebook post, CM stated that our beliefs about sexuality would hinder gender equality and the advancement of healthy male-female interactions. As a result, he explained, modern society requires that future generations receive scientific sex education.

The short clip encourages parents to respond appropriately to their children’s queries rather than avoid them. Alternatively, the children may turn to harmful sources for explanations, establishing erroneous beliefs about sexuality, fertility, and even their bodies. And thus at this point, it becomes the parent’s responsibility to check the same.
